    Low Power Mode

    This is a global option – for the current audio host application – telling the ASIO4ALL main audio thread how to spend its idle time, i.e. the time when not calling the DAW audio processing handler. The default for this option is “enabled”, potentially lowering CPU utilization in idle mode. Depending on the current ASIO4ALL…

    Allow Pull Mode (WaveRT) (obsolete)

    In version 2.17, this feature has been replaced by the “Alternative Buffer Synchronization” – option! There are two basic access methods for a WaveRT device, ā€œpull-modeā€ (also called ā€œevent-modeā€) and ā€œpush-modeā€ (also called ā€œpolling modeā€). If this box is left unchecked, ASIO4ALL will not use ā€œpull-modeā€, otherwise it will use it whenever possible. The default…
